#28eb63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28eb63 is composed of 15.7% red, 92.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 138.2 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 53.9%. #28eb63 color hex could be obtained by blending #50ffc6 with #00d700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#28eb63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edfd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#28eb63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#829187 is the less saturated color, while #16fd5c is the most saturated one.
